The reallocation of commercial spectrum rights at expiry


Renewal of cellular rights

In April 2003, the Government agreed policy for the reallocation of commercial spectrum rights on expiry. Subject to case-by-case assessment, replacement rights will be offered to existing rightholders five years before expiry at a price calculated using a price-setting formula. If the offer is not accepted, the rights will be auctioned. The policy requires a fair market value and fair financial return to the Crown.
